Accounting Assistant / Clerk – Richmond – 2-Month Temporary Contract
Our client is seeking an experienced Accounting Assistant / Clerk to join its Accounting team in Richmond for a 2-month temporary contract. This position supports the day-to-day accounting operations of a busy professional environment, with responsibilities spanning accounts payable, accounts receivable, reconciliations, billing support, and financial record keeping.
The role focuses primarily on general accounting functions and does not have direct responsibility for trust accounting. Previous experience within a law firm, including exposure to the Trust Accounting Procedures established by the Law Society of British Columbia, is considered a strong asset.
The successful candidate will be highly organized, detail-oriented, and comfortable working both independ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ced legal environment.
Accounts Payable
- Process vendor invoices accurately and within required timelines.
- Verify coding and approvals in accordance with established policies.
- Prepare and process payments, including cheques and credit card transactions.
- Maintain vendor records and respond to vendor inquiries.
- Reconcile vendor statements and investigate and resolve discrepancies.
Accounts Receivable & Collections
- Record client payments and maintain accurate accounts receivable records.
- Coordinate and prepare deposits and assist with banking transactions.
- Monitor outstanding balances, prepare monthly AR reporting, and assist with collection follow-up as required.
- Investigate and resolve payment discrepancies.
Billing & Matter Support
- Assist lawyers and legal support staff with billing administration.
- Support the Senior Accounting Assistant in responding to internal billing and accounting inquiries.
Accounting Operations
- Assist the Senior Accounting Assistant with reconciling corporate credit card transactions and expense reports.
- Maintain accurate electronic and physical accounting records.
- Prepare monthly reports as required.
- Assist with year-end accounting processes.
Administrative Support
- Organize, scan, and file financial documentation.
- Maintain the confidentiality of financial and client information.
- Assist with special projects and other accounting or administrative responsibilities as assigned.
